Columbia Sportswear Company is an outdoor apparel and footwear company that designs, sources, and markets products for hiking, cold weather, fishing, and everyday use. The business pairs fabric innovation with straightforward construction so garments and shoes can be produced at scale and serviced across seasons. Routes to market include wholesale partners, company stores, and e-commerce that mirror the same presentation and service standards. Merchandise planning favors continuity in core lines with periodic updates that respond to climate and activity trends. Regional teams adapt marketing and assortments to local conditions while brand direction remains centralized. Over time the company expanded its presence in North America and international markets, positioning itself within the consumer discretionary sector as a global outdoor operator.
